Police warn locals to stop buying fake matric certificates

The police are warning residents against a syndicate that is producing matric certificates for people.

Springs police spokesman Capt Johannes Ramphora says they have discovered that there are people who are producing and selling fake matric certificates and that some people are buying them.

“People from Springs, Tsakane, Duduza, Daveyton, KwaThema and Etwatwa are warned to stop buying these fraudulent documents, because if they are found with these fake documents they will be arrested and charged.

“Last year we found two people who had bought these fake certificates. This year we have already found one, so just don’t do it as you will be caught.

Be warned that we are aware of what is happening and that if you are buying a certificate you are just as guilty,” he says.

Ramphora adds that they normally catch these residents when they come to the police stations to certify their documents.

He says those who are caught will be charged for fraud and producing fraudulent details.
